This paper analyzes the accuracy of the possible positioning techniques in automatic identification system (AIS). A general positioning model is introduced firstly and then mathematical models for all the possible positioning techniques that process absolute and/or relative distance measurements between a vessel and base stations are presented. Based on this scheme, positioning accuracy is derived and analyzed for three techniques of possible implementation for position estimation in AIS. Simulation in the special cases of these positioning techniques is performed. A comparison between these techniques from a geometrical interpretation point of view is also given. Theoretical derivation and simulation analysis both have shown that the hybrid positioning technique provides the best accuracy with the clock bias.
